Banks needing a California Hotel Receiver should not miss this event!

February 4, 2016Experts in Hotels and Restaurants BlogBy G4Developer

If you are a lender, creditor or attorney representing one and are seeking to appoint a California hotel receiver as part of a pending foreclosure, learn more about the in and outs of receiverships at this event in Squaw Valley near Lake Tahoe on May 21, 2011. Chaired by Bruce Cornelius, who is an experienced attorney and past president and a current board director of the Bay Area Chapter of the California Receivers Forum, this program will be part of the 23rd Insolvency Conference hosted by the California Bankruptcy Forum. California Hotel ReceiverBeginning at 1:00 PM on Saturday, May 21st and packed with loads of educational information, “this session will discuss the basics of receiverships, compare and contrast California and Nevada law and practices plus discuss the challenges and pitfalls of case transition from a state court receivership to federal bankruptcy.” The panel predominately consists of experienced receivers and attorneys who have handled a variety of businesses and property types including commercial, residential and industrial such as agriculture, apartments, condominiums, lodging, office, retail and mixed-use. There will also be a special panel of bankers and lenders discussing their experience and perspective including where a California hotel receiver might be considered.
